Explore the unique stories of a luxury hillside guesthouse in the heart of Higashiyama, Kyoto. The close collaboration and partnership with Kyoyamato, a family-run restaurant which has persisted for six generations, and the central location set between some of the city’s most iconic sites, provides guests with a one of a kind Kyoto experience. Park Hyatt Kyoto combines the distinctive culture of Japan's ancient capital of high art and soul with the elegance of the Park Hyatt brand. In harmony with iconic landmarks and temples, spiritual gardens and nature's four seasons, Park Hyatt Kyoto's hillside retreat is an architectural gem, offering a unique blend of modern and heritage hospitality.

Meeting space
Name | Room size | Ceiling height | Max capacity | U-Shape | Banquet rounds | Cocktail rounds | Classroom | Boardroom | Hollow square |
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
KOMOREBI 1 | 710.4 sq. ft. 35.4 x 19.7 sq. ft. | 10.5 ft. | 50 | 16 | 30 | 50 | 20 | 16 | 20 |
KOMOREBI 1+2 | 1,453.1 sq. ft. 35.4 x 39.4 sq. ft. | 10.5 ft. | 80 | 22 | 80 | 80 | 40 | 24 | 32 |
KOMOREBI 1+2+3 | 2,152.8 sq. ft. 35.4 x 60.4 sq. ft. | 10.5 ft. | 150 | 30 | 120 | 150 | 80 | 32 | 48 |

Facility Restrictions
Smorking policy In response to an increased demand of non-smoking service by domestic and international guests alike, smoking in all restaurants and bar, guestrooms and public area is prohibited at Park Hyatt Kyoto. We have a designated place on the basement floor where our guests can smoke. Thank you very much for your cooperation and understanding. Pet policy Park Hyatt Kyoto does not allow pets, with the exception of service animals. Photography Policy We kindly ask that guests taking photographic mementos while using the hotel’s bars and restaurants give due consideration to the privacy and comfort of other patrons. In the interest of ensuring the enjoyment and privacy of other guests, please understand that hotel staff may on occasion approach you regarding the use of cameras and/or other recording equipment.
